Biography
Craig Hammack is an American special effects supervisor known for his work in Disney's visual effects company, Industrial Light & Magic (ILM). Hammack has worked as a technical director, digital effects artist, and VFX supervisor in films such as Titanic (1997), Pearl Harbour (2001), Star Wars: Episode III: Revenge of the Sith (2005), Indiana Jones and the Kingdom of the Crystal Skull (2008), Star Trek (2009), Red Tails (2012), Tomorrowland (2015), Deepwater Horizon (2016), and Black Panther (2017). For Deepwater Horizon, he received critical acclaim and an Academy Award for Best Visual Effects nomination at the 89th Academy Awards.
